Job Summary

The purpose of this role is to support the relevant Executive Directors to deliver an effective and efficient legal service for the Trust. The postholder will lead the operational management of clinical negligence, employer, property and public liability claims, inquests and any associated work. Maintaining accurate data to facilitate reporting.

The post holder will contribute to the Trust's clinical and corporate governance processes and will be responsible for line management of the team, reporting to the chief medical officer.

In pursuing these duties the post holder will ensure compliance with the NHS Constitution (details of which can be found at the following websites www.nhsemployers.org or www.dh.gov.uk/nhsconstitution).


Main Duties of the Job

The main duties of this role is to provide legal competency in the management of a wide range of legal issues involving the trust. The service focusses on efficient and cost effective management of claims against the Trust within the guidelines of the relevant National Health Service Resolution Schemes, ensuring that contemporaneous advice on the legal aspects of issues is available to Trust Managers.

The service also ensures timely and appropriate engagement with external bodies including HM Coroners, direct interface with Trust Legal representatives such as Hempsons, and provides expert advice and opinion to clinicians to ensure practice remains within a legal framework.

Job Responsibilities

The main responsibilities of this role is to provide legal competency in supporting the trust to deliver effective and efficient legal services to ensure best practice for patients, families, carers and professionals. The postholder will provide specialist legal advice and opinion to support healthcare law decisions and practices including MHA, MCA, Court of Protection, claims and support to the coronial process.

Detailed responsibilities are included in the job description and person specification.


Person Specification


Essential

* Degree in Law or equivalent experience plus qualifications
* Relevant specialist postgraduate legal qualification e.g. Legal Practice Course
* Experience of preparation and drafting of formal and complex documents
* Experience of highly complex individual or cluster case management
* Experience of managing complex claims in relation to NHS Trusts e.g. data breaches, clinical negligence claims, mental health, court of protection
* Experience of planning and preparing for legal hearings, managing complex caseload
* Knowledge of clinical negligence, mental health, mental capacity and healthcare law
* Ability to deal with highly complex and highly sensitive information and provide sound advice and service
* Able to work in stressful and complex situations whilst remaining professional and calm
* Ability to work with a high level of self direction, organisation and motivation.


Desirable

* Master's degree in relevant subject
* Experience of handling cases through Coroner's inquests.
* Knowledge of NHS local and national policy


Disclosure and Barring Service Check

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.


Certificate of Sponsorship

Applications from job seekers who require current Skilled worker sponsorship to work in the UK are welcome and will be considered alongside all other applications. For further information visit the UK Visas and Immigration website (Opens in a new tab).

From 6 April 2017, skilled worker applicants, applying for entry clearance into the UK, have had to present a criminal record certificate from each country they have resided continuously or cumulatively for 12 months or more in the past 10 years. Adult dependants (over 18 years old) are also subject to this requirement. Guidance can be found here Criminal records checks for overseas applicants (Opens in a new tab).
